How to E-File Your Federal Tax Extension Online For Free It’s almost April 15th, and you haven’t done your taxes yet. Time to file an extension! The IRS automatically grants a 6-month extension, as long as you ask. Websites like FileLater.com will charge you $17.95 to file the form for you. But below are two ways that anybody can e-File for free. Apparently, the only thing keeping these sites in business is lack of education! However, they do have a helpful section on state tax extensions. Method #1: TaxAct This is how I did my extension last year. Just sign up with TaxAct and e-file your extension for free through them. You don’t even need to actually use them to file your taxes later. TaxAct is already free for federal taxes with e-File regardless of income*, and is only $13.95 for state returns with free e-File.
